Storm Darragh: Everton-Liverpool Match Off

The highly anticipated Merseyside derby between Everton and Liverpool has been called off due to Storm Darragh. The severe weather conditions, including high winds and heavy rain, rendered Goodison Park unplayable and posed significant safety risks to players, staff, and fans. This decision, while disappointing for football enthusiasts, prioritizes the well-being of everyone involved.

Impact of Storm Darragh on the Match

Storm Darragh, a powerful weather system that swept across the UK, brought unprecedented challenges to the scheduled match. The intense winds caused significant damage to the stadium's infrastructure, making it unsafe for the game to proceed. High winds and heavy rainfall left the pitch waterlogged and unplayable, while debris scattered around the stadium posed further safety concerns. The decision to postpone the match was ultimately taken by the match officials in consultation with both clubs and local authorities, prioritizing safety above all else.
